With over 30 motorcycle deaths across South Carolina so far in 2017, SC Highway Patrol is encouraging bike riders and car drivers to be aware of others on the roadways.
As motorcycle rallies kick off this month, more bikers will be out on the roads. It is important for people in cars to limit their distractions and be on the lookout for motorcycles. SC Highway Patrol says, "look twice, save a life."
Many bike shop owners encourage those with motorcycles to always wear a helmet despite it not being a law in South Carolina for those over 21-years-old.
Helmets can be the difference between life and death in the event of an accident.
